同事说经常遇到导出的文本文件,用excel打开后有些地方自动换行了,导致错列,要手动逐行在excel中调整后才能透视,很不方便。今天这个文件比较大,里面有问题的行比较多,问我有没有办法处理。我看了下,23M多的文本文件,初步怀疑是有手动换行符出现在不该出现的地方,即 LF,ASCII码0x0A。把文件放我电脑上,winhex打开是乱码,用notepad++打开不方便确认到
一、josn简易说明 json是一种轻量级的数据交换格式,是一系列格式字符串。在数据交换中,经常会使用到,具有易读性,轻量级。很多地方会使用到,用处广泛。如下:(截取的一段json体)"matchrule": {
"tag_id": "2",
"sex": "1",
"country": "中国",
"provin
转载
2023-05-29 15:58:13
1560阅读
JSON Lines文本文件格式的文档本页描述JSON Lines文本格式,也称为换行符分隔的JSON。JSON Lines是一种方便的格式,用于存储可以一次处理一条记录的结构化数据。它与Unix样式的文本处理工具和Shell管道一起很好地工作。这是日志文件的绝佳格式。这也是在协作流程之间传递消息的灵活格式。JSON行格式具有三个要求:1. UTF-8编码JSON仅允许使用ASCII转义序列编码U
转载
2023-07-06 18:13:10
372阅读
# Java给JSON字符串添加标准格式换行符
在Java开发中,我们经常需要处理JSON格式的数据。JSON(JavaScript Object Notation)是一种轻量级的数据交换格式,常用于前后端数据传输和存储。当我们需要将Java对象转换为JSON字符串时,通常会使用一些库来实现,比如Gson、Jackson等。
在某些情况下,我们可能希望JSON字符串的格式更加易读,即每个JSO
# iOS中JSON格式换行符的解析
在iOS开发中,我们经常需要处理JSON数据。JSON(JavaScript Object Notation)是一种轻量级的数据交换格式,易于人和机器读取和编写。但是,现实中JSON数据常常包含换行符、空格等多余的字符,这些字符如果未能正确处理,可能会导致解析错误。本文将重点探讨如何处理JSON中的换行符,并提供相关代码示例。
## JSON与换行符
在
java 中 String 拼接的问题
今天看到网上一个关于代码效率优化的视频,对下面这段字符串拼接的代码进行优化。因为上面的方式会多在栈中多创建一个引用。修改前:for (int i = 0; i < 1000_0000; i++) {
String v1 = map.get("k1");
String v2 = map.get("k2");
St
JS端的: Server端的: 后台代码把换行符\r\n替换为\\r\\n,前台代码js收到的字符就是\r\n
转载
2016-07-27 14:39:00
1402阅读
2评论
# Java JSON 换行符
在处理 JSON 数据时,我们经常需要将 JSON 数据格式化输出,以便更好地阅读和调试。其中一个常见的需求是在生成的 JSON 字符串中添加换行符。本文将介绍如何在 Java 中使用不同的库和方法实现 JSON 字符串的换行。
## 1. 使用 Gson 库
Gson 是 Google 提供的一个功能强大且易于使用的 Java 库,用于在 Java 对象和
原创
2023-08-01 13:18:04
748阅读
基本规则
CSV格式是分隔的数据格式,有字段/列分隔的逗号字符和记录/行分隔换行符。字段包含特殊字符(逗号,换行符,或双引号),必须以双引号括住。行内包含一个项目是空字符串,可以以双引号括住。字段的值包含双引号时,要双写这个双引号(就像把一个双引号当做转义符一样)。CSV文件格式并不需要特定的字符编码,字节顺序,或行终止格式。
每个记录是一个行终止了换行符(
ASCI
转载
2023-07-26 23:30:40
2783阅读
Win10 x64, 卸载了QtCreator之后重新安装,打开原有项目时出现一堆报错,例如“常量中有换行符”。可以确定代码本身没问题。网上查询一番之后找到了答案,原来是源码文件编码的问题。解决方法:对于提示报错的文件,用文本编辑器(例如notepad++)打开,编码修改成 UTF-8-BOM,然后保存。再次运行,问题解决。...
原创
2021-06-01 16:35:47
1194阅读
# 如何实现Java json格式化添加换行符
作为一名经验丰富的开发者,我将会教你如何实现Java json格式化添加换行符。在本篇文章中,我将会逐步引导你完成这一任务,帮助你更好地理解这个过程。首先,让我们来看一下整个实现的流程。
## 实现流程
以下是实现Java json格式化添加换行符的步骤:
| 步骤 | 描述 |
| ---- | ---- |
| 1 | 导入相关的库文件 |
# MySQL JSON 换行符
## 概述
MySQL是一款流行的关系型数据库管理系统,从5.7版本开始支持JSON类型。JSON(JavaScript Object Notation)是一种常用的数据交换格式,具有简洁、易读的特点,逐渐成为Web开发中数据交换的标准。
在MySQL中,JSON类型的字段可以存储和查询复杂的结构化数据。然而,当JSON数据非常庞大时,如何对其进行格式化和换
原创
2023-10-15 08:04:40
364阅读
今天遇到json字符串转对象时报错了,发现有个字符串有换行符,仔细找了原因。结果是因为JSON.parse转json字符串时遇到一些特殊字符需要先转义,如图所示 然后尝试了各路大神介绍的办法,均不适用,因为需要在前端解析转义,最后发现被语法坑了。。。本来一个简单的问题,被搞了好久,一开始我是这样写的 用replace.(/[\r]/g,"\\r").replace(
转载
2023-06-11 18:35:28
754阅读
今天遇到后台返回的json字符串转对象时报错了,发现有个textarea提交的字段里有换行符。错误原因:JSON.parse转json字符串时遇到一些特殊字符需要先转义,如图所示
转载
2023-05-25 08:39:44
1133阅读
阿里巴巴Java开发手册,强制要求IDE 的 text file encoding 设置为 UTF-8; IDE 中文件的换行符使用 Unix 格式,不要使用 Windows 格式。原因: 在各操作系统下,文本文件所使用的换行符是不一样的。UNIX/Linux 使用的是 0x0A(LF),早期的 Mac OS 使用的是0x0D
转载
2023-08-24 13:09:32
1939阅读
章节七:csv&excel
目录
章节七:csv&excel1. 存储数据的方式2. 存储数据的基础知识2.1 基础知识:Excel写入与读取2.2 基础知识:csv写入与读取2.3 项目:存储周杰伦的歌曲信息3. 复习4. 习题练习 1. 存储数据的方式其实,常用的存储数据的方式有两种——存储成csv格式文件、存储成Excel文件(不是复制黏贴的那种)。
DStream转换操作包括无状态转换和有状态转换。无状态转换:每个批次的处理不依赖于之前批次的数据。有状态转换:当前批次的处理需要使用之前批次的数据或者中间结果。有状态转换包括基于滑动窗口的转换和追踪状态变化的转换(updateStateByKey)。一、DStream无状态转换操作下面给出一些无状态转换操作的含义: * map(func) :对源DStream的每个元素,采用func函数进行转换
# Python查询数据中有换行符的方法
作为一名经验丰富的开发者,我很高兴能够帮助你解决这个问题。在本文中,我将向你展示如何使用Python查询数据中是否包含换行符,并提供相应的代码示例和解释。
## 问题描述
首先,让我们明确问题。你想知道如何使用Python查询数据中是否包含换行符。换行符是一种特殊字符,经常在文本文件或字符串中出现。它表示文本的换行符号,常用的换行符包括`\n`、`\
在开发中经常需要将Json对象转换成目标格式,或者Json字符串反序列成目标对象,此时有一部分需要注意的细节1.将Json字符串换行输出到“Console”中在业务逻辑开发中,有时需要将Json字符串换行输出到控制台中,以便仔细查看该字符串内各个属性值,而该Json字符串本身是连续输出的,并没有“换行缩进”那种美观方便的效果。若要查询某个属性的值,只能在控制台日志中仔细查找才行。因此这里将Json
转载
2023-08-10 21:18:54
364阅读
# 如何在Python中去掉JSON中的换行符
在数据处理和网络传输中,JSON(JavaScript Object Notation)是一种广泛使用的数据交换格式。它以易读的方式存储和传输数据,常见于API响应和配置文件中。然而,在一些情况下,JSON数据可能包含换行符,这会影响数据的处理和存储。本文将介绍如何在Python中去掉JSON中的换行符,并提供相应的代码示例。
## JSON格式